Parameters of Inboard W Shells and First Wall Circuit
| Nuclear heating in each W stabilizing shell | 35.4 MW |
| Surface heating on each W stabilizing shell | 18.6 MW |
| Nuclear heating in inboard first wall | 14.4 MW |
| Surface heating on inboard first wall | 26.8 MW |
| Total heating in coolant circuit | 149.2 MW |
| Mass flow rate | 147.4 kg/s |
| Volumetric flow rate | 20.76 m3/s |
| Velocity in W shell coolant channels | 200 m/s |
| Max. temp. of front surface of upper W shell | 871 C |
| Max. temp. of rear surface of upper W shell | 773 C |
| Max. temp of front surface of lower W shell | 1000 C |
| Max. temp. of rear surface of lower W shell | 902 C |
| Assumed thermal conductivity of W at 1000 C | 70 W/m.K |
| Max. temp. on front surface of first wall | 485 C |
| Pumping power in circuit | 27.8 MW |
| Pumping power as fraction of total heating | 18.6% |
